VICTORY for Highgate United has ended Worcester City's slim hopes of making the Midland League Premier Division's promoted top two.
Highgate won 3-1 at Coventry United to go four points ahead of fourth-placed City in second with just one game to play for each.
Coleshill Town are still in the running with two matches to go and only a one-point deficit on Highgate to make up.
A trip to Rocester awaits Coleshill on Tuesday followed by Saturday's fixture at Shawbury United.
Highgate host Coventry United on Saturday while Worcester finish their season at fifth-from-bottom South Normanton Athletic.
